Gwyneth Paltrow has revealed that her recent return to acting was not driven by a renewed passion for the craft, but rather by a significant life transition: her children leaving home for college. The experience of becoming an empty nester left her grappling with feelings of shock and disbelief.
This profound personal shift initiated a new phase for the actress and entrepreneur. She described the feeling of no longer having her children at home as a catalyst for exploring new creative avenues. It was during this period that she met filmmaker Josh Safdie.
According to Paltrow, her collaboration with Safdie felt reminiscent of the independent films produced in the 1990s. This connection, sparked by a personal milestone, marked her willingness to step back into the world of acting, albeit for reasons distinctly separate from a typical resurgence of the acting bug.
